封装是什么,封装是一种将抽象函数接口进行包装,隐藏方法,从而不让外界程序不能直接对信息进行访问,只能通过类中定义进行信息访问及操作,从而提高了程序的安全性和便利性,隐藏信息性
下面用代码来实现封装
package com.lyw.main2;
public class Fongzhuang {
private String name; // private 限制对类中属性的访问方法实现
private int age;
public String getName() {
return name;
}
public void setName(String name) {
this.name = name;
}
public int getAge() {
return age;
}
public void setAge(int age) {
this.age = age;
}
}
package com.lyw.main2;
public class FongzMain {
public static void main(String[] args) {
Fongzhuang f= new Fongzhuang(); // 创建对象进行调用
f.setName("小米");
f.setAge(18);
System.out.println(f.getName() + "今年" +f.getAge() +"岁!");
}
}